Where each one shines

What InsideArbitrage and IPOScoop each do best.
Show
InsideArbitrage logo

What InsideArbitrage does best

  1. Tracking announced merger-arbitrage deals with spread context, calendars, deal updates, Deals in the Works, and post-mortem research.
  2. Tracked-deal workflows to filter relevant news, SEC filings, and tweets around the active-deal symbols a premium user follows.
  3. Research coverage for insider activity with Insider Weekends, cluster buys, buys near highs, flip-floppers, top-performing insiders, sector heat maps, and premium insider screens.
  4. Monitoring buyback situations through daily buyback announcements, searchable buyback history, Buyback Wednesdays, and Double Dipper screens that combine insider buying with repurchases.
  5. Monitoring spinoffs, completed spinoffs, Spinsider ideas, CVR deals, CVR outcomes, tender offers, reverse splits, activist campaigns, C-suite transitions, and M&A news feeds.
IPOScoop logo

What IPOScoop does best

  2. Direct access to IPO profiles with ticker, exchange, share count, price range, underwriters, historical notes, and selected deal details.
  3. SCOOP Ratings as a subscriber feature for a 1-to-5-star view of expected opening-day premium sentiment.
  4. Views for reviewing quiet-period and lock-up expiration trackers when post-IPO analyst coverage windows or insider-sale windows matter.
  5. Monitoring IPOs Recently Filed, IPOs by Managers, and IPOs by Industry to understand the deal pipeline.

Questions we keep getting

What's the difference between InsideArbitrage and IPOScoop?

InsideArbitrage leans toward news, alerts, and calendar, while IPOScoop puts more weight on IPO, corporate actions & special situations, and calendar. They overlap in 4 categories, so for most people it comes down to workflow preference and price.

Is InsideArbitrage or IPOScoop free to use?

IPOScoop has a free tier, so you can get started without paying anything. InsideArbitrage is paid-only. If budget matters, start with IPOScoop and see how far it takes you before opening your wallet.

Should I choose InsideArbitrage or IPOScoop?

It depends on what you're after. Pick InsideArbitrage if alerts and dividends matter to you; go with IPOScoop if you'd rather have IPO and scores. And if you only need the basics both share, let price decide.

What asset classes do InsideArbitrage and IPOScoop cover?

Both cover stocks. InsideArbitrage also handles ETFs.

Does InsideArbitrage or IPOScoop have real-time data?

InsideArbitrage offers real-time data, which matters if you trade actively. IPOScoop runs on delayed or end-of-day data, which is perfectly fine for longer-term investors who don't live and die by the tick.

Which has a better stock screener: InsideArbitrage or IPOScoop?

InsideArbitrage has a stock screener for surfacing ideas; IPOScoop doesn't, and focuses its energy elsewhere.

Can I track my portfolio with InsideArbitrage or IPOScoop?

InsideArbitrage handles portfolio tracking. IPOScoop is really a research tool; you'd track your portfolio elsewhere.
